Camel Riding in Dubai: Is it Ethical?
If you’re planning a trip to Dubai, one of the top tourist attractions you might consider is camel riding. Camel riding is an experience that takes you back in time and allows you to see the desert from a different perspective. However, as a responsible tourist, it’s important to ask yourself whether camel riding in Dubai is ethical.
The History of Camel Riding
Camel riding has been part of Middle Eastern culture for thousands of years. Camels were used as a mode of transportation for nomads and traders who crossed the vast deserts of the region. Even today, camels are an integral part of the Bedouin way of life and are still used for transportation, milk, meat, and wool.
The Dark Side of Camel Riding Tourism
While camel riding may seem like an enjoyable activity for tourists, there’s often a darker side to this industry. Many camels are mistreated or abused in order to make them compliant with tourists. For example, some tour companies use whips or sticks to force camels to kneel down or stand up when riders get on or off their backs.
Another issue is that camels are often overworked and underfed. Some tour companies will take tourists on multiple rides per day without giving their animals enough time to rest between rides. This can cause physical strain and exhaustion for the animals.
- Animal Welfare Concerns: It’s important to choose a company that cares about the welfare of its animals. Look for companies that have strict animal welfare policies in place.
- Responsible Tour Operators: Choose a tour operator that puts animal welfare first and ensures that their animals are well taken care of.
- Avoid Crowded Locations: Try to avoid tourist hotspots where camels are overworked and underfed. Choose a tour operator that takes you off the beaten track.
- Consider Alternatives: Consider alternatives to camel riding, such as hiking or horseback riding, which can be just as enjoyable and don’t involve the use of animals.
The Bottom Line
Camel riding in Dubai can be a fun and memorable experience, but it’s important to do so ethically. By choosing responsible tour operators that prioritize animal welfare and avoiding crowded locations, you can help ensure that your camel riding experience is not at the expense of the animals involved. When in doubt, consider alternative activities that don’t involve animals.
